Key Responsibilities × Prepare equipment for painting, including washing, degreasing, sanding, masking, and minor surface repairs. × Apply primers, paints, and protective coatings using spray equipment and other tools. × Perform touch-ups and full repaints on heavy machinery, attachments, and components. × Inspect finished work to ensure quality standards and consistency are met. × Maintain paint shop equipment, tools, and work area in a clean and organized condition. × Follow all safety procedures, including proper handling and storage of paints and chemicals. × Assist with minor bodywork, dent repair, and surface preparation as needed. × Coordinate with maintenance and operations teams to prioritize equipment needs. × Track materials usage and notify management when supplies need replenishing. Preferred Qualifications
Previous experience in industrial painting, automotive painting, or heavy equipment refinishing preferred.
Knowledge of paint mixing, application techniques, and surface preparation.
Ability to operate spray guns, compressors, and related equipment.
Strong attention to detail and commitment to quality workmanship.
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
Basic mechanical knowledge is a plus.
